首页 / 潮流科技 / 正文

unresolved external symbol错误是什么原因?如何解决?

来源:
编辑:亿尚风范
时间:2024-03-22

    unresolved external symbol错误及其解决方法!
     第一种解决方法:
    “Project”->“settings”->“c/c++”
    “Catagory” 选择“Code Generation”
    “use run-time library”选择“debug multithreaded”
     [Project] --> [Settings] --> 选择"Link"属性页,
     在Project Options中将/subsystem:console改成/subsystem:windows

     第二种解决方法:
     检查是否包含头文件afx.h
     2.打开project->settings->general->microsoft foundation classes->
     选use MFC in a static library
     或选 use MFC in a shared DLL(需要把MFC的动态库放在system32文件夹下) .
     unresolved external symbol 外部链接库出现问题:
     解决办法:
     1、直接在“源程序”中添加, #pragma comment ( lib, "psapi" )
     意思是在编译阶段告诉编译器在编译的时候,就把 psapi的lib库加入 .lib库中进行编译。
     2、在IDE中的外部依赖项里面增加.lib内容。


时尚头条换一换
时尚电商换一换
热点摘要换一换
  • CopyRight @ 2005-2023 Reserved 亿尚网版权所有,所涉内容请查询声明细则